网站优化

网站优化

Products

当前位置:首页 > 网站优化 >

如何轻松找到MySQL数据库存储位置,提升数据管理效率?

GG网络技术分享 2025-11-14 05:22 1


MySQL数据库存储数据的文件位置取决于数据库的配置和用的存储引擎。

MyISAM存储引擎

  • .frm 文件:存储表结构的元数据,与表名同名。
  • .MYD 文件:存储表数据。
  • .MYI 文件:存储表索引。

默认情况下这些个文件位于MySQL的 data 目录。Neng通过修改 my.ini 文件中的 datadir 选项来改变默认存储位置。

InnoDB存储引擎

  • .frm 文件:存储表结构的元数据,与表名同名。
  • ibdata1 ibdata2 等文件:系统表地方文件,存储InnoDB的系统信息和共享表地方。
  • .ibd 文件:个个表单独的表地方文件,存储用户表数据和索引。

默认情况下 InnoDB的系统表地方文件位于MySQL的 data 目录,而个个表的 .ibd 文件则位于数据库目录中。Neng通过修改 my.ini 文件中的 innodb_data_home_dirinnodb_data_file_path 选项来改变系统表地方文件的存储位置。

查kan数据文件位置

  1. 打开MySQL的配置文件 my.ini
  2. 找到 datadirinnodb_data_home_dirinnodb_data_file_path 选项,这会kan得出来数据文件的位置。
  3. 根据配置文件中的路径,在文件系统中查找相应的数据文件。

示例

虚假设你打开 my.ini 文件并找到以下配置: ini datadir = C:\MySQL\data 这意味着你的MySQL数据文件默认存储在 C:\MySQL\data

修改数据文件位置

Ru果你想要改变数据文件的位置, 你Neng编辑 my.ini 文件,并修改相应的 datadirinnodb_data_home_dirinnodb_data_file_path 选项。然后沉启MySQL服务以应用geng改。

请根据你的具体安装和配置调整上述信息。

标签:

提交需求或反馈

Demand feedback